Garner, NC (May 13, 2025) – An injury crash occurred Monday afternoon at the intersection of US 70 Hwy E and White Oak Rd, prompting a response from Garner Police and emergency medical personnel. The incident took place around 1:26 p.m., affecting traffic flow through the busy corridor.
First responders, including paramedics, assessed and treated individuals hurt in the crash. While the exact number of injured parties and the severity of injuries have not been disclosed, medics remained on scene to provide assistance and ensure the safety of all involved.
The Garner Police Department is actively investigating the cause of the accident. Our thoughts are with those affected by this accident.
Crash Dangers at Key Intersections in Wake County
The junction of US 70 Hwy E and White Oak Rd is a well-traveled intersection in Garner, known for its high-volume traffic and frequent merging activity. As a main arterial route through Wake County, US 70 serves both local and regional commuters, increasing the chances of vehicle conflicts, especially during mid-day hours.
Crashes at intersections like this often result from failure to yield, distracted driving, or sudden lane shifts. When injuries occur, even in low- to moderate-speed collisions, victims may experience long-term impacts such as soft tissue trauma or head injuries. Prompt medical care and thorough documentation are essential steps in protecting health and supporting any future claims.
Garner continues to see growth in commercial and residential sectors, adding to the complexity of traffic flow in the area. Drivers are reminded to reduce speed when approaching intersections and remain alert to turning vehicles and lane changes.
